How to Resize Digital Clipart for Perfect Printing (Simple Guide) - WondersArtist

How to Resize Digital Clipart for Perfect Printing (Simple Guide)

11. Dezember 2025

💌 Introduction

Few things are more frustrating than printing a beautiful piece of digital clipart and seeing it come out tiny, huge, or blurry on the page. The art is gorgeous, the paper is ready, you are excited to craft, and suddenly the sizing feels all wrong.

The good news is that once we understand how to resize digital clipart correctly, we can get calm, predictable results every time. This guide explains resizing in a simple, beginner-friendly way so you can print clean, crisp designs for cards, journals, planners, and home decor.

We will walk through the basics of inches, pixels, and DPI, then show how to choose the right size in your favorite software, and how to avoid common mistakes that cause blurry or stretched prints.

✨ The Quick Answer

Here is the simple version before we get technical.

  • Use high-resolution files (300 dpi PNG or JPG) whenever possible.
  • Set the size in inches or centimeters inside your design program before you print.
  • Turn off “Fit to page” or “Shrink to fit” in the printer dialog if you already sized it correctly.
  • Do not stretch tiny images to fill a full page. They will almost always look soft or pixelated.

If you keep these four ideas in mind, most print sizing problems disappear.

📏 Size Basics: Pixels, Inches, and DPI

Digital art lives in pixels. Your printer thinks in inches or centimeters. DPI (dots per inch) is the bridge between the two.

  • Pixels = how many tiny squares make up the image on your screen.
  • Inches / cm = the physical size on your paper.
  • DPI (dots per inch) = how many dots of ink are used to print each inch.

For crafting, a cozy rule is:

300 dpi = crisp prints for cards, stickers, journaling and home decor.

To estimate how large you can print something, divide the pixels by 300.

  • A 3000 × 3000 px image at 300 dpi prints about 10 × 10 inches.
  • A 1500 × 1500 px image at 300 dpi prints about 5 × 5 inches.

Anything smaller than that can still be used, it just prefers smaller projects such as labels or little ephemera pieces.

🧠 How Big Can You Print Your Clipart?

Most WondersArtist clipart elements are created at 4096 × 4096 pixels at 300 dpi. That means, in simple terms, they are extremely “roomy” files.

If we divide 4096 pixels by 300 dpi, we get:

  • 4096 ÷ 300 ≈ 13.6 inches

So in theory, a single WondersArtist clipart image could print up to around 13.5 × 13.5 inches and still stay sharp at 300 dpi. In real life, most friends use them much smaller—around 3–6 inches tall—for card fronts, journaling pieces, and stickers, so quality is extra crisp.

A simple way to think about it:

  • Shrinking an image almost always stays sharp.
  • Enlarging an image beyond its comfortable size can make it soft or blocky.

If you want a design to cover most of an A4 or US Letter page, choose artwork that is at least 2500–3500 px on the longest side. With 4096 px clipart, you have more than enough space to create large focal pieces, wall art, or big statement elements.

🛠 How to Resize Clipart in Common Programs

The exact buttons look different in every program, but the steps are always the same:

  1. Open a blank page or canvas in the size you want to print.
  2. Insert your clipart (PNG or JPG).
  3. Resize it using width and height in cm or inches rather than just dragging randomly.
  4. Make sure “lock aspect ratio” or “constrain proportions” is turned on so your art does not stretch.

Resizing in a design or layout program

Most design tools have a sidebar or top bar where you can type the size directly. Look for fields like Width and Height. Set your clipart to the size you want on the finished page, for example:

  • Card front focal image: 3.5 × 4.5 inches
  • Sticker: 1.5–2 inches tall
  • Journal card: 3 × 4 inches or 4 × 6 inches

Resizing inside a word processor style app

If you are using a more basic program, you can usually:

  • Right-click the picture and choose something like “Format Picture” or “Size”.
  • Enter the exact height or width in cm or inches.
  • Tick the box for “Lock aspect ratio” so the design stays in proportion.

🖨 Check Your Printer Settings

Even if everything is sized perfectly on the screen, the printer can still change it at the last second. Before you press print, open your printer settings and look for:

  • Page Scaling / Size – choose “Actual size”, “100%” or similar.
  • Avoid “Fit to page” or “Shrink to fit” if you already arranged multiple designs on one sheet.
  • Paper size – make sure it matches the paper in your printer tray.
  • Print quality – choose a higher quality mode for final projects, especially on good cardstock.

If your designs keep printing slightly smaller or larger than expected, this scaling section is usually where the sneaky setting lives.

✅ Simple Size Cheat Sheet

Here is a calm little cheat sheet you can keep nearby when you are planning projects.

  • Card front focal image: 3–4.5 inches tall
  • Small stickers: 0.8–1.5 inches
  • Large planner stickers / labels: 1.5–2.5 inches
  • Journal cards: 3 × 4 inches or 4 × 6 inches
  • Full-page background: A4 or US Letter (at least 2550 × 3300 px at 300 dpi)

⚠️ Troubleshooting Weird Results

“My image prints tiny in the corner.”

  • Check if your printer is set to “Fit to page” or “Multiple pages per sheet”.
  • Make sure your canvas or document is set to the correct paper size.

“My clipart looks stretched or squashed.”

  • Turn on “Lock aspect ratio” before changing width or height.
  • Undo manual dragging and resize using exact numbers instead.

“It still looks slightly blurry even at the right size.”

  • Double-check that you are using 300 dpi artwork, not a tiny web preview.
  • Make sure the print quality is set to a higher mode like “Best” or “High”.
  • Use smooth cardstock or premium paper rather than thin copy paper for final projects.
